Ruto Signs Infrastructure Fund Law to Unlock Sh5tn Development Plan - March 2026
President William Ruto has signed into law the National Infrastructure Fund (NIF) Bill, 2026, a significant move to finance large-scale development projects through an investment-led approach. The Kisumu port is set to play a larger role in regional trade following a Sh350 million allocation for dredging, enabling it to accommodate bigger vessels amid a surge in cargo traffic. Separately, the National Transport and Safety Authority (NTSA) has launched a new Instant Fines Traffic Management System that automatically issues traffic violation notifications via SMS to motorists.
